After searching for a BBQ place on my trip I decided to try this place out. The first thing I should have noticed was that outside and in it didn't smell anything like BBQ. I was in on a Friday midday and it was empty.
I ordered the smoked lamb sandwich, pasta salad, and 5 cheese mac and cheese. The smoked lamb was dry and lacking flavor. There was no smoke ring or anything to it. The sandwich was put together horrible. There was a tiny ball of meat right in the center. It reminded me of a grab n go pre packed sandwich where you see something between two pieces of bread and then open it and that's all there was.
The 5 cheese mac and cheese was so bland I wasn't sure it had more than 1 cheese let alone 5. There was absolutely no ham, and the fried onions were like little pebbles, so hard it hurt to try and chew. The pasta salad wasn't any better. The sauce on the pasta salad was grainy and blah. The pickle ... I won't even talk about the pickle. You can see it for yourself in the picture.
Service: It took a while for the individual to come back and take my order. The time for the food to come out was average but after the food was dropped off I never saw him again. I had an empty glass at the corner of the table 3 quarters of the time I was sitting there. I finished my food and looked around and couldn't see anyone. I sat there close to 10 minutes waiting until I walked to the back to ask for the check and some boxes.
Disappointed in every aspect of the visit. I do not recommend this place.
After recently seeing a rerun of DDD I decided to take a drive and give this place a try. Was confused that most of the reviews are almost 6 years old. After arriving I was surprised to see that “Locale BBQ Post” has been rebranded to “The Post” and now has a separate google page. Although it is still BBQ and pickle focused the new restaurant is a bit more upscale. The menu is definitely at a higher price point but not at all overpriced. I am happy to say it was a pleasant surprise. Newly renovated space was gorgeous. Service was great and the food was incredible. To anyone who is thinking about trying don’t expect what you see on this google page I would suggest looking up “The Post”. Despite the surprise (and confusion) I would highly recommend.
